What Is Blockchain?

At its core, blockchain is a decentralized and distributed digital ledger that records transactions in a secure, transparent, and tamper-proof way. Each transaction is recorded in a "block" and added to a "chain" of previous transactions, which are:

  • Immutable (can’t be changed)
  • Time-stamped
  • Verified through consensus

This structure makes blockchain ideal for enhancing the integrity and security of data.

How Blockchain Improves Cybersecurity

1. Decentralization Reduces Single Points of Failure

In traditional systems, data is stored on centralized servers, making them high-value targets for hackers. Blockchain distributes data across a network of nodes, eliminating the risk of one point being compromised.

2. Immutable Record Keeping

Once information is written to the blockchain, it can’t be altered or deleted without consensus from the network. This ensures data integrity and trust in the system.

3. Identity and Access Management (IAM)

Blockchain enables decentralized identity systems, where users control their own credentials using cryptographic keys.

4. Smart Contracts for Automated Security Protocols

Smart contracts are self-executing programs on the blockchain. They can be used to enforce access rules, automate security checks, and prevent fraud.

5. Enhanced IoT Security

The Internet of Things (IoT) creates millions of new endpoints , all potential targets. Blockchain can provide secure, decentralized communication between IoT devices without relying on a vulnerable central hub.

Limitations and Challenges

While promising, blockchain is not a silver bullet. Some challenges include:

  • Scalability: Large-scale blockchains can be slow or costly to operate.
  • Regulatory concerns: Legal frameworks around blockchain are still evolving.
  • User error: Even with blockchain, lost private keys can result in irreversible loss of access.
